The Reviewers Cave, 1765. Artist: Mortimer

The Reviewers Cave, 1765. Illustration from Social Caricature in the Eighteenth Century... With over two hundred illustrations by George Paston [pseudonym of Emily Morse Symonds], (London, 1905)

The Reviewers Cave, 1765

EDITORS COMMENTS
is a captivating print that takes us back to the literary world of the 18th century. Created by Mortimer and illustrated by George Paston, this artwork provides a glimpse into the intriguing realm of critics and their influence on literature. The scene depicts a cave nestled within an enchanting geographical feature, surrounded by ominous clouds in the sky. A solitary man stands at the entrance of the cave, engrossed in his manuscript as he prepares to face the critical eyes of reviewers. The atmosphere is filled with anticipation and uncertainty, mirroring both the weather and emotions that often accompany such encounters. This image captures not only the physical setting but also reflects upon deeper themes surrounding art, culture, and society during this period. It serves as a reminder of how influential reviewers were in shaping public opinion about literature. Through its monochrome aesthetic, "The Reviewers Cave" evokes a sense of timelessness while highlighting key elements from Britain's rich artistic heritage. This print invites viewers to ponder upon questions regarding creativity, judgment, and intellectual discourse that have persisted throughout history. As we gaze at this remarkable piece from Emily Morse Symonds' collection on social caricature in the eighteenth century, we are reminded of Mortimer's skillful portrayal of human nature intertwined with geography – an exquisite blend capturing both beauty and critique within one frame.
